Absu sacks lecturer in sex- for- grade scandal



The administration of Abia State University, Uturu, has sacked a senior speaker and previous Acting Head of the Department of Mass Communication, Michael Ukaegbu following his supposed inclusion in a sex-for-grades outrage.


Ukaegbu's sack was passed on in a dispatch gave later the 148th normal and continued gatherings of the Governing Council of the college hung on Thursday, the sixteenth and the twentieth of December 2021, under the chairmanship of the Pro-Chancellor, Adolphus Wabara.


The college Registrar, Acho Elendu additionally uncovered that the Council likewise approved the excusal of another, Mr Leonard Chukwuma for supposed confirmation extortion and racketeering.
